Economic Development Commission August 20 , 2026; 6:00 PM Virtual Meeting Page 1 of 2 DRAFT MINUTES Members Present: Chair Dwight Codr, Emily Halle, Nancy McKinney, Valessa Souter-Kline, Amar Verma, Lane Watson, Gail Zaicek Staff Present: Kathleen M. Paterson 1. CALL TO ORDER AND ROLL CALL Chair Dwight Codr called the meeting to order at 6:01 PM. 2. OPPORTUNITY FOR PUBLIC COMMENT There was no public comment. 3. APPROVAL OF MINUTES A. July 16, 2026 B. August 3, 2026 C. August 10, 2026 Emily Halle moved to approve the minutes of July 16, August 3, and August 10, 2026 as presented. Amar Verma seconded. The motion passed unanimously. 4. DISCUSSION ITEMS AT MEETING A. Carriage House Application Chair Codr recapped the presentation the commission received at the previous meeting. Commission members generally favored the proposal but did not appreciate the avoidance of the term “student housing.” They questioned the data regarding the number of full-time employees and local spending that the developers claimed the project would generate. Commission members approved the approach to affordable housing that grouped the designated units together as they thought such a grouping would appeal more to potential residents. Solid Waste Advisory Committee August 18, 2026; 5:00 pm Audrey P. Beck Municipal Building Conference Room B Minutes Present: Rita Kornblum, Rachel Rosen (departed 6:08 pm), Sheila McCracken, Nikki Pedersen (departed 5:45 pm), Maya Mundkur (online), Ted Busky (arrived 5:30 pm), and Dylan Steer (staff). The meeting was called to order by chairperson Kornblum at 5:04 pm. The May 19, 2026, meeting minutes were approved by a motion from McCracken seconded by Rosen. The July 21, 2026, meeting minutes were approved by a motion from Pedersen seconded by Rosen. Steer began the meeting by discussing updates regarding a booth at Celebrate Mansfield and the clothing donation program. The committee discussed misconceptions regarding the existing textile recycling program being a point of confusion for folks participating in the clothing donations program that would need to be remedied through informational efforts like signage. Steer then explained the activity of tote bag painting at the festival sourcing recycled textiles and fabric paint. The committee then devised shifts for the event. Pedersen raised Busky’s concerns regarding the recyclables page on the Mansfield webpage, ease of access, and accuracy of the database being used for the Waste Wizard widget on the website. Steer will reach out to Casella contact Dan Zimmermann for access to the database and work with IT for website alterations. Mon Aug 10, 2026

Town Council

Council funds animal shelter replacement with cash and schedules affordable housing hearing

The Mansfield Town Council voted to fund the remaining balance for the new animal shelter construction using cash reserves rather than bonding. The body also scheduled a public hearing for September 14, 2026, to consider using Affordable Housing Trust Fund monies to acquire property on Depot Road. Additionally, the Council discussed a proposed contract for a tax compliance service to identify unassessed vehicles but deferred a decision pending further information on data privacy.
